汇丰游戏网-游戏玩家聚集地

汇丰游戏网-游戏玩家聚集地

如何学习创作软件

59

学习创作软件的过程可以分为几个关键步骤,每个步骤都有其重要性。以下是一些建议,帮助你系统地学习创作软件:

确定学习目标和方向

市场调研:了解市场上已有的类似软件和竞争对手的情况,找到自己的创新点。

选择开发领域:确定你想要开发的软件类型,例如手机应用、桌面应用、游戏等。

学习编程基础

选择编程语言:根据你的开发领域选择合适的编程语言,如Java、Python、C++等。

基础知识:学习编程语言的基本语法、数据结构和算法。

选择合适的开发工具和技术

开发框架:根据所选语言选择合适的开发框架,如React Native、Flutter、Unity等。

工具学习:学习使用集成开发环境(IDE)、版本控制系统(如Git)等工具。

进行系统化的软件设计和开发

需求分析:理解用户需求,进行需求优先级排序。

软件设计:将需求转化为具体的系统架构,包括高层设计和低层设计。

编码实践:遵循编码规范,编写可读、可维护的代码。

进行严格的软件测试和质量控制

测试方法:进行功能测试、性能测试、安全测试等。

缺陷修复:及时修复和处理测试中发现的问题。

持续学习和实践

技术更新:关注新技术的发展,不断学习和更新自己的技能。

实践项目:通过实际项目来巩固和应用所学知识,尝试开发小型项目。

参与社区和寻求帮助

技术社区:加入技术社区,参与讨论,获取帮助。

导师或同事:如果可能,找一个经验丰富的导师或同事指导。

利用在线资源

在线课程:利用网站如Codecademy、Coursera、edX等获取免费或付费课程。

视频教程:观看教学视频,特别是对于初学者来说,视频教程直观易懂。

通过以上步骤,你可以系统地学习创作软件,并逐步提高自己的开发能力。记住,实践是学习过程中最重要的部分,不断编写代码和参与项目将帮助你更好地掌握所学知识。